Description
3-Pyridinemethanamine, 6-(2-Methyl-1H-Imidazol-1-Yl)- is a high-purity, heterocyclic organic compound featuring a pyridine core substituted with a 2-methylimidazole moiety. This structure makes it a valuable and versatile pharmaceutical intermediate and building block for advanced chemical synthesis. It is primarily utilized by research institutions and industrial manufacturers in the life sciences sector for developing novel active pharmaceutical ingredients (APIs) and other biologically active molecules.

Basic Information
| Product Name | 3-Pyridinemethanamine, 6-(2-Methyl-1H-Imidazol-1-Yl)- |
| CAS No. | 953902-13-1 |
| Molecular Formula | C10H12N4 |
| Molecular Weight | 188.23 g/mol |
| Synonyms | 6-(2-Methyl-1H-imidazol-1-yl)-3-pyridinemethanamine; 1-[6-(Aminomethyl)pyridin-3-yl]-2-methyl-1H-imidazole; 6-(2-Methylimidazol-1-yl)nicotinylamine; (6-(2-Methyl-1H-imidazol-1-yl)pyridin-3-yl)methanamine; CAS 953902-13-1 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). Due to its hygroscopic nature, the container must be kept tightly sealed in a dry environment to prevent moisture absorption, which can affect stability and handling.
